Season'S Greeting Punch

Prep: 10 min Cuisine: American

Season's Greeting Punch is a festive, fruity beverage perfect for holiday gatherings. Its vibrant flavors of cranberry, apple, and citrus are complemented by the fizzy ginger ale, making it a refreshing and colorful drink that appeals to all ages during celebrations.

Ingredients

  • 4 qt. cranberry-apple drink
  • 2 (12 oz.) cans frozen lemonade
  • 3/4 c. orange flavor instant breakfast drink
  • 8 (12 oz.) bottles ginger ale
  • 8 c. water

Instructions

  1. Combine cranberry-apple drink, frozen lemonade, orange flavor instant breakfast drink, water, and ginger ale in a large container.
  2. Stir well to mix all ingredients thoroughly.
  3. Chill in the refrigerator for at least 2 hours before serving.
  4. Serve cold and enjoy.

Tips & Substitutions

For a twist on this punch, consider replacing the cranberry-apple drink with a mixed berry drink for added flavor. You can also use homemade lemonade instead of frozen for a fresher taste. If you want a less sweet punch, reduce the amount of instant breakfast drink or replace it with unsweetened fruit juice. Remember to taste as you mix!

Storage & Reheating

Store any leftover punch in a sealed container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. The ginger ale may lose its fizziness over time, so it's best consumed within the first day. If you want to serve it later, consider storing the ingredients separately and mixing them just before serving to maintain carbonation.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I make this punch ahead of time?

Yes, you can prepare the punch a few hours in advance. Mix the cranberry-apple drink, lemonade, and instant drink, then chill. Add the ginger ale just before serving to retain its fizz. This way, you'll have a refreshing drink ready for your guests without any last-minute fuss.

Is this punch suitable for kids?

Absolutely! This punch is non-alcoholic and perfect for kids and adults alike. Its fruity flavors and fizzy texture make it a fun beverage choice for any gathering. You can even let kids help mix the ingredients for added fun at your holiday party.

Can I customize the flavors in this punch?

Definitely! Feel free to experiment with different fruit juices like pineapple or pomegranate for a unique flavor profile. You can also add fresh fruits like lime or mint for an extra refreshing touch. Just make sure to maintain a balance of sweetness and acidity for the best taste.
